This work offers a comprehensive exploration into the intricate world of combinatorics, a branch of mathematics focused on counting, arrangement, and combination of objects. Richard A. Brualdi guides readers through fundamental concepts and theorems, providing a solid foundation that builds towards more complex topics. His clear explanations and logical progression make it accessible for both beginners and those looking to deepen their understanding.

The text is enriched with examples that illustrate application and relevance in various fields, from computer science to probability theory. Readers are encouraged to engage with exercises that challenge their analytical skills and promote critical thinking. With its structured approach, this book serves as a valuable resource for students and educators alike, bridging theoretical knowledge and practical application effectively.
